How long do shingle roofs last in Capitola?+

Asphalt shingle roofs typically last 20–30 years in Capitola's climate. Architectural (dimensional) shingles last 25–35 years, while premium designer shingles can last 40–50 years. Capitola's hot summers can reduce lifespan compared to cooler climates.

What is the difference between 3-tab and architectural shingles?+

Three-tab shingles are flat with a uniform appearance and cost less but last only 15–20 years. Architectural (dimensional) shingles are thicker, have a textured multi-dimensional look, resist wind better (rated to 110–130 mph), and last 25–35 years. For Capitola homes, architectural shingles are the standard choice for their superior performance and curb appeal.
